This serif face has sturdy, rounded forms with softly bracketed serifs and a subtly uneven, hand-inked edge that keeps the strokes from feeling mechanical. Curves are generous and slightly irregular, with terminals that bulb and taper in a calligraphic way rather than ending crisply. The overall rhythm is lively, with noticeable glyph-to-glyph width variation and compact counters that help the letters read as dense, dark text. Numerals and lowercase show the same softened shaping, giving a consistent, gently distressed texture across paragraphs.
It works well for headlines, subheads, and branded messaging where a classic serif with a tactile print feel is desirable. It can also suit book covers and editorial applications that aim for a vintage or handcrafted atmosphere, and for packaging or labels that benefit from a warm, traditional voice.
The tone is traditional and approachable, evoking printed ephemera, old-style book typography, and craft-oriented branding. Its slight roughness and rounded joins add warmth and personality, making the text feel human and a bit nostalgic rather than strictly formal.
The design appears intended to deliver conventional serif readability while introducing an organic, printed texture through softened edges and gently irregular stroke behavior. It aims to feel familiar and literary, but with enough character to stand out in display settings.
In continuous text the softened serifs and mildly irregular outlines create a mottled color that suits display and short reading passages, especially at sizes where the texture can be appreciated. The design balances classic serif structure with an intentionally imperfect finish, keeping it legible while adding character.
